The “Protection” tab contains the main antivirus components: “File Antivirus”, “IM Antivirus”, “Mail Antivirus”, “Web Antivirus”.

  • “File Anti-Virus” - scans all opened, saved and launched files, protects the computer’s file system
  • "IM-Antivirus" - checking Internet messenger traffic for malicious and phishing links
  • "Mail Anti-Virus" - checking incoming and outgoing messages for the presence of dangerous objects
  • "Web Anti-Virus" - scans incoming web traffic and prevents dangerous scripts from running on your computer

The Anti-Phishing component is built into Web Anti-Virus and IM Anti-Virus. The on-screen keyboard included in the antivirus protects against data interception and does not allow you to grant access to information that an attacker can obtain using screenshots.

Log in to “Quarantine” in order to gain access to objects quarantined by the antivirus.

When a virus is detected, Kaspersky Free disinfects the infected object. If the file has been disinfected by an antivirus, you can continue to use the disinfected file on your computer. If treatment is impossible, the antivirus will delete the infected file from the computer, and a copy of the file will be quarantined. The problem file placed in this special isolated area (quarantine) is securely isolated. An infected file cannot harm your computer.

You can delete the file from quarantine, or, conversely, restore it (not recommended).

Virus scanning in Kaspersky Free

In the Scan window, in the Scan section, run a full scan of your computer.

A full computer scan will check the following areas:

  • system memory
  • system backup storage
  • hard and removable drives

A quick scan can be launched from the main program window. The following objects will be checked:

  • disk boot sectors
  • system memory
  • loaded objects when Windows starts

Custom scanning is launched from the context menu or from the main program window. Custom scan is used to scan a specific file, folder or drive. To scan a file, right-click on it, and then select “Scan for viruses” in the context menu.

Key features of Kaspersky Free:

File Anti-Virus. Provides file protection for the computer system. This component runs along with the operating system and constantly checks all launched files.

Mail Anti-Virus. Checks all incoming and outgoing email messages for malware.

IM Antivirus. Ensures safe operation with programs where instant messaging occurs.

Web Antivirus. This component intercepts and blocks the execution of scripts located on sites that threaten the security of the computer. All traffic is also monitored and access to unsafe sites is blocked.

Anti-Phishing. Site addresses are checked for matches with web addresses.

The latest level of protection with Kaspersky Security Network. Cloud technologies are used to increase the effectiveness of protection.
